Transaction 399092f337ed4c26213af63836fbb5831b1813e2c496c8e67ff23e03c39cf21e

1 Input
2 Outputs
  • 399092f337ed4c26213af63836fbb5831b1813e2c496c8e67ff23e03c39cf21e:0
  • value  16701309
    address  16FVMaUFCHEzqt3wMjFFN4KDzEsKf7oiE7
  • 399092f337ed4c26213af63836fbb5831b1813e2c496c8e67ff23e03c39cf21e:1
  • value  37223900
    address  1GiGfKfbSo9VrrQH6rZbS5syuJz21xuL37